Tasks

-Assists Employee Hub Administrators with basic benefits understanding as they field employee questions about leaves of absence. -Drives weekly leave reporting to HR to keep them informed of pending and active leaves of absence requests. -Recommends revisions to company leave policies to ensure compliance with federal, state, and local laws and regulations. -Ensures timely, accurate and consistent communication with employees regarding their needs and eligibility for leave of absence ensuring employees are aware of their benefits, rights, responsibilities and deadlines. -Performs routine audits to ensure compliance standards are met. -Notify HR of accommodation requests in a timely manner to prevent delays for employees returning from leave. -Participates in testing and validating Workday release changes and/or new functionality impacting the absence module. -Actively monitors and tracks absences status and documentation requirements ensuring the employee adheres to their obligations under applicable law and/or company policy. -Maintains accurate records of leave requests, approvals, and denials, and ensures all documentation is complete and securely stored. -Handles the FMLA leave administration process from the initial notice of the need for leave to the return to work, including gathering and completing all required paperwork, determining leave eligibility, designating leave as FMLA-qualifying, reviewing and approving medical certifications (if required), and accounting for intermittent hours tracking and verifying the medical release to return to work. -Responsible for executing the daily administration of FML, short- and long-term disability, family, military and other Company-provided leave of absence benefits. Serves as the single point of contact for all leave cases. -Delivers monthly dashboard metrics reporting to HR and HR Shared Services leaders identifying trends in leaves data and highlighting concerns. -Receives input and guidance from Legal, Compliance, and Benefits Strategy Leadership regarding leave-related laws and regulations.

About The Heritage Group

-Started with a single truck and has grown into a fourth-generation family enterprise. -Operates in three core sectors: road construction materials, waste management, and chemical manufacturing. -Flagship operations include asphalt and aggregate supply for infrastructure, environmental services via Envita and Cirba, and custom chemicals through Monument Chemical. -Heritage Construction + Materials has built highways and infrastructure across the Midwest and internationally, supplying aggregates, asphalt and specialty minerals. -Heritage Environmental Services evolved from a small operation into a full platform managing waste, recycling and remediation. -Monument Chemical produces solvents, polyols and chemical intermediates for markets like paints, inks, gas scrubbing and microchip fabrication. -HG Ventures invests in hardtech and growth-stage companies, embedding innovation and entrepreneurship into the group. -Fueled by a long-term investment mindset with unusual combination of venture capital, engineering R&D, and heavy infrastructure operations under one roof.
